Job Description

OK Transportation’s Student Engineer Intern Program

This is the Engineer-in-Training level, where incumbents are students attending a university and working a minimum of 20 hours per week who perform a variety of routine engineering tasks in a training status under close supervision.

Incumbents will perform basic engineering tasks such as the review of less complex plans, the performance of basic engineering calculations, the writing of permits, the performance of computer modeling, and the inspection of parts of an engineering project.

Engineer Intern (Student) Requirements :

Level I :

  • Enrolled in the Civil Engineering Undergraduate program at the University of Oklahoma
  • Completed at least 30 credit hours toward a degree in Civil Engineering
  • Minimum 2.5 GPA
  • Ability to work a minimum of 20 hours / week

Level II :

  • Enrolled in the Civil Engineering Graduate program at the University of Oklahoma
  • Completed a bachelor's degree in civil engineering
  • Minimum 2.5 GPA
  • Ability to work a minimum of 20 hours / week

Engineer Intern (Student) Salary Range :

Part Time : Level I - $18.26 Level II $19.80 hourly, plus benefits package

We believe our compensation, benefits package, and family balance are highly competitive. OK Transportation’s salaries are market-competitive and are regularly reviewed and adjusted.

Your benefits package as an Engineer Intern (including EI Students) includes :

  • Paid health and dental plans for you and your dependents
  • Paid holidays, vacation, sick leave
  • Retirement plan
  • Longevity plan
  • Education assistance
